Canadian Mental Health Association - South Cariboo (CMHA-SC) Community Bike Ride event raised close to $11,000, with the addition of some late donations.

CMHA-SC ride co-ordinator and spokesperson Valinda Boyd says she is very happy the ride raised enough funds to keep the non-government funded Soupe de Tour program operational.

She adds the ride went really well with all the support they received.

This will be a province-wide event next year, Boyd says, adding they are looking forward to continuing the ride in 100 Mile House.

The Soupe de Tour hot soup program is provided Mondays at the United Church from 12 to 1 p.m.; on Tuesdays at the 100 Mile and District Women's Centre at noon (women only); on Wednesdays at the Loaves & Fishes Outreach from 10 a.m. to 1 p.m.; and on Fridays at the Cariboo Family Enrichment Centre from 11 a.m. to 2 p.m.
